Registered Nurse
This Registered Nurse position is in the Nursing services at the VA Central Western Massachusetts Healthcare System, located at the Leeds, MA location. This position is full time at 40 hours per week. Duties include but not limited to:
- Delivers safe care to assigned patients. Safely and effectively uses patient care equipment. Correctly and safely performs nursing procedures. Recognizes overt abnormal signs and symptoms and/or changes in patients' condition and responds appropriately.
- Implements physician's/provider's orders in a timely and complete manner.
- Implements nursing interventions/orders in a timely and complete manner.
- Completes initial assessment of patient condition and response to treatment and initiates follow-up as needed.
- Includes the patient and family/significant other in developing the initial plan of care and establishing goals.
- Documents the nursing process. Uses the Computerized Patient Record System (CPRS), Essentris, Clinical Procedures, and Bar Coded Medication Administration (BCMA) software per policy, as well as any future patient documentation programs.
- May act as charge nurse and is responsible for appropriate delegation of care to both licensed and non-licensed personnel
- May be responsible for the medication pass

Pay:
Competitive salary, regular salary increases, potential for performance awards
Paid Time Off: 50 days of paid time off per year (26 days of annual leave, 13 days of sick leave, 11 paid Federal holidays per year)
Retirement:
Traditional federal pension (5 years vesting) and federal 401K with up to 5% in contributions by VA
Insurance:
Federal health/vision/dental/term life/long-term care (many federal insurance programs can be carried into retirement)
Licensure: 1 full and unrestricted license from any US State or territory
